I spoke to Sam Calagione, brewer at Dogfish Head Brewery, about how they make this beer, and it is far from the normal beer. Midas Touch is a high-alcohol beverage with a relatively light body, the floral aroma of the Muscat grape juice and a hint of spiciness from saffron.
